Both the rounder texture of the Prouges, and the driving structure of the Perrières come together in what is almost always the most 'complete' wine of the lineup, this Les Ménétrières. The Hors Classe designation was Madame Ferret's way of noting what she felt to be the true Grands Crus of her holdings (Tête de Cru was her equivalent of 1er Cru), and the Ménétrières is always a great example of exactly that. This is White Burgundy of true stature, and a wine that ages gracefully for decades. Stunning.
